Fundamentals


ACES teaches the fundamentals of football in a fun learning environment through a series of games using our tried and tested structure. The stages of development below outline our expectations for this age group:
 

Stages of Development

Social, Emotional & Cognitive

  • Good peer interaction and participation in class.

  • Develops a strong sense of identity within the group.

  • Understands basic concepts of team play.

  • Awareness of surroundings improves.

  • Actively involved in creative play.

  • Confident to play, think and visually assess during a game situation.

Physical

  • Emphasis on warm up / cool down and stretching improves physical fitness.

  • Children are aware of themselves in the environment.

  • Basic ability to travel with the ball where they choose and how they choose.

  • Children demonstrate an understanding of control and can exercise control in their movements.

Football Specific

  • Able to keep the ball relatively close to the body while moving.

  • Develops good directional dribbling skills and strong striking skills.

  • Can stop a slow-moving ball.

  • Can start to volley/half volley.

  • Will be able to hold the stop position and move the ball with their sole.

Progressive Challenges and Matches

 

More touches on the ball lead to faster and greater skill gain. Every child has their own ball throughout the session and our games are specifically designed for maximum touches of the ball. The games are progressively challenging enabling new skills to be learnt each lesson, however, children are able to work within their ability. Children become more competitive at this age and are taught to challenge themselves and one another. The match becomes the climax of the session and is the perfect outlet for channelling children’s competitive energy as well as transferring their skills into a real-world situation.

 

Fundamentals


Junior ACES teaches the fundamentals of football in a fun learning environment through a series of games using our tried and tested structure. The stages of development below outline our expectations for this age group:
 

Stages of Development

Social, Emotional & Cognitive

  • Can play any game with good attention and awareness skills.

  • Develops an understanding of the importance of team play.

  • Develops an understanding of positional play in real match scenarios.

  • There is a focus on the awareness that it is not winning or losing that is the most important thing but making an effort, playing fair and learning from the experience.

  • Strong sense of place and identity within the session.

Physical

  • Improved ability for the body to respond to certain physical movements and activities.

  • Children develop an understanding of what their bodies are capable of and how additional effort can enhance performance.

Football Specific

  • Can dribble evasively with good close control.

  • Has basic mastery of the ball with the ability to take it/kick it in any direction with relative accuracy.

  • Can perform a variety of different kicks.

  • Understands how to kick the ball with different parts of the foot and the resulting movement of the ball.

  • Understands the importance of individual positions within the team.

  • Learns and understands the basic rules of a match.
